The UK government has recently taken direct control of the Southern, Great Northern, and Thameslink rail services. This notable management change has brought these major rail networks under government oversight.

The transition to government control came into effect in May 2026 and represents the beginning of broader rail reform efforts within the UK. This development highlights a key shift in how these important rail operations are managed, although specific details about future operational changes remain unannounced.
